A suspect in the fatal shooting of conservative activist Charlie Kirk at an event Wednesday at Utah Valley University has been arrested, officials said. CBS News Confirmed has gathered information from officials and video and audio sources and has constructed this timeline of the assassination of the 31-year-old.

This timeline will be updated as more information emerges.

8:29 a.m. MT (10:29 a.m. ET): Suspect arrives on campus

Utah Gov. Spencer Cox said Friday morning that the suspect was seen on surveillance camera footage arriving on the university campus at approximately 8:29 a.m. in a gray Dodge Challenger.
